Transaction 7582e249f03f193ccf7146f7223a9f8c975bb17a70533b7b52961dc0ee1f21b0
1 Input
2 Outputs
- 7582e249f03f193ccf7146f7223a9f8c975bb17a70533b7b52961dc0ee1f21b0:0
- 7582e249f03f193ccf7146f7223a9f8c975bb17a70533b7b52961dc0ee1f21b0:1
value 2894810
address 397wsKLFM4gguDcbqBziehshrmcPMkbKPV
value 5006452
address 17Q2SihDUZDVLoKinMrA3dy4ViQkgR2ftK